Non-disclosable information

There are, however, certain types of information that Radio Taxis may decline to disclose. The most relevant exemptions are listed below (but please note that this list is not exhaustive):

  • information reasonably accessible by other means (already mentioned above)
  • personal information relating to third parties
  • information contained in records lodged in court
  • information given in confidence (especially where disclosure would constitute grounds for an action for breach of confidence)
  • information, the disclosure of which may endanger the physical or mental health, or the safety, of any individual
  • information that constitutes a trade secret or the disclosure of which would harm the Radio Taxis – or any other person’s – commercial interests
